Stainless is a hard rock/heavy rock band that formed in Portland, Oregon, in 2022. The band evolved from pandemic-era beginnings in 2020 and solidified its lineup with Larissa Cavacece on vocals, Mira Sonnleitner on bass, Joe Sugar on drums (later replaced by Terrica Catwood), and Jamie Byrum on guitar and vocals. Drawing on members' extensive experience in the Pacific Northwest underground scene, Stainless blends heavy metal elements with blues and classic rock influences, delivering a sound that is dynamic and energetic. They debuted with the single "Snakebite/Too Hot to Steal" and later released the mini-album "Nocturnal Racer," featuring tracks like the title song, "Shot For Shot," and "Believer," recorded at Red Lantern Studio in Portland.
The band embraces a DIY ethic rooted in punk and metal while recognizing the benefits of working with quality labels when opportunities arise. Their music showcases a powerful, heavy sound with a fresh take on traditional hard rock and metal, resonating well with local fans and listeners on social media. Stainless is gaining attention for their intense live performances and distinctive blend of styles, positioning them as an exciting new act in the American heavy music scene.
